The Australian man who died after falling overboard on a cruise ship in the Caribbean has been identified as 37-year-old entrepreneur and dad-of-two Jon Pfahl.
Mr Pfalh had been cruising with his wife and children on the Royal Caribbean’s Symphony of the Seas from St Kitts to St Thomas when the tragic incident occurred.
We reported earlier that the cruise ship dispatched a rescue boat, but unfortunately Mr Pfahl was already deceased and his body was recovered and returned to the ship.
Mr Pfahl was originally born in Sydney and started the Rockstar Group which mentors and invests in businesses.
Heart-Felt Tributes
Tributes have been flooding in since the report of this tragic death.
Family and friends of the London-based entrepreneur have described the man as a “true rockstar” and “outrageous, charismatic, talented” with a “huge heart”.
Karen Melonie Gould, a friend of My Pfahl, described waking to the “devastating news that my great friend and mentor Jonathan Pfahl died yesterday”.
“He will be greatly missed, I had a lot of love and respect for this very talented young man,” she said.
“He loved life and lived it to the full, my sincere condolences go out to his family.
“He was known to many as JP the legend, particularly to many young entrepreneurs whom he inspired, he believed in me when I did not believe in myself.”
The investigation is still underway by the Department of Foreign Affairs and Trade.
